#688dcd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#688dcd is composed of 40.8% red, 55.3% green and 80.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 49.3% cyan, 31.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 19.6% black. It has a hue angle of 218 degrees, a saturation of 50.2% and a lightness of 60.6%. #688dcd color hex could be obtained by blending #d0ffff with #001b9b. Closest websafe color is: #6699cc.

#688dcd color description : Slightly desaturated blue.

#688dcd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#688dcd has RGB values of R:104, G:141, B:205 and CMYK values of C:0.49, M:0.31, Y:0, K:0.2. Its decimal value is 6852045.

Shades and Tints of #688dcd

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#04060b is the darkest color, while #fbfcf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#688dcd

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#96999f is the less saturated color, while #3a81fb is the most saturated one.
